Hello everybody,
I have the above mentioned interface with a DACVIII (8 channels DA card) installed and a DIGI 8+ to use with protools.
its a fantastic converter but the DACVIII it's a bit problematic. one of the DA chips (which handles 2 channels) is gone bad for the second time and apogee wont repair it in warranty (6 months after I gave them some good money...) so I am tempted to do it myself.
only problem (apart from being SMD) is that all the chips are scrubbed off so it's impossible to see what they are...

anybody has an idea? I can provide pics although there isn't much to see....

Mattia.

I don't think ist an AKM AK4364 - asymetric analog output, 2000 vintage.

I found AK4324 that seems a better mach: symetric output, 1997 vintage, better agreement with the layout of chip arking position. you might trace the power lines to check futher. there is a nice 'spit on chip method' to enhance contrast when checking scratched chips, that might help further.

hope you find more ;-)

- cheers,

michael

hi,
I could not repair the AD8000 as the PSU  kept on  having problems.
I gave  up and sold  it for spares.
the chips  are the correct ones tho.
If  anyone needs them I have a few left.

Matt
